Driver Memory Seat Control Head (E97)
Removing
- Remove the door trim panel. Refer to => [ Front Door Trim ] Front Door Trim.
- Remove the driver memory seat control head (E97).
- Release the switch trim - 1 - first at the top - arrows A - and then forward and out of the door panel.
Installing
Install in reverse order of removal. Note the following:
- First insert the switch trim at the bottom - arrows B - and then press it in until it audibly locks in place.
